#ifndef SAMPLE_UTIL_SAMPLE_APPLICATION_H
#define SAMPLE_UTIL_SAMPLE_APPLICATION_H
#include <EGL/egl.h>
#include <EGL/eglext.h>
#include "OSWindow.h"
#include "Timer.h"
#include <string>
#include <list>
#include <cstdint>
#include <memory>
class EGLWindow;
class SampleApplication
{
public:
SampleApplication(const std::string& name, size_t width, size_t height,
EGLint glesMajorVersion = 2, EGLint requestedRenderer = EGL_PLATFORM_ANGLE_TYPE_D3D11_ANGLE);
virtual ~SampleApplication();
virtual bool initialize();
virtual void destroy();
virtual void step(float dt, double totalTime);
virtual void draw();
virtual void swap();
OSWindow *getWindow() const;
EGLConfig getConfig() const;
EGLDisplay getDisplay() const;
EGLSurface getSurface() const;
EGLContext getContext() const;
bool popEvent(Event *event);
int run();
void exit();
private:
std::string mName;
bool mRunning;
std::unique_ptr<Timer> mTimer;
std::unique_ptr<EGLWindow> mEGLWindow;
std::unique_ptr<OSWindow> mOSWindow;
};
#endif // SAMPLE_UTIL_SAMPLE_APPLICATION_H
